The 2022 Cameron Winery “Dundee Hills” Pinot Noir is a fun-loving, juicy example of Pinot Noir from Oregon’s renown Dundee Hills appellation just within Yamhill County. While openly expressive, youthful and playful; there’s a surprisingly serious amount of depth and character to be found within it. While its brother from Cameron (“Ribbon Ridge”) is much more of an earthy, classically “Burgundian” representation of the variety- the Dundee Hills - the latter is a remarkly playful and light-footed example of how much fun the wines from this grape can produce.

The 2023 Cameron Winery “Ribbon Ridge” Pinot Noir is a completely different animal from its sibling from the ‘Dundee Hills”. The latter is fat, juicy, and stuffed with fruit. The Ribbon Ridge, to me, comes off as the much more mature older brother. Not austere: but it takes a bit of conversation to really get to know him. Far more depth and structure- and while maybe not as playful as the Dundee Hills- the Ribbon Ridge, to me, is undoubtedly the first born.
